Summary
The IRGC announced a strike on the concentration of American troops in Kuwait. According to the IRGC, the attack was carried out as part of the eighth wave of Operation Nasr-2. A few days later, Tehran announced the closure of the sea passage until the Americans stopped interfering in the affairs of the region.
Furthermore, Donald Trump, in turn, instructed to renew the blockade, which he claims will only apply to Iranian ships and cargo.
